System and method for managing display power consumption
DCFirst Claim
1. A portable phone comprising:
- a display comprising a display screen;
one or more processors; and
a memory comprising program instructions, wherein the program instructions are executed by the one or more processors to implement;
a power management module configured to manage power consumption of the display, wherein when the display is not in a sleep mode the power management module directs a display controller to display a set of a plurality of graphical indications in color in a full configuration mode that puts substantially all of the display screen in a powered-on state;
wherein when the display is in a sleep mode, the power management module directs the display controller to display a subset of the plurality of graphical indications, the subset comprising an unlock image comprising at least one of, time, date, or an indication of an email, text message, or voice message, and wherein the subset of the plurality of graphical indications are displayed in a portion of the display screen and are displayed in black, white or grayscale, instead of displayed in color; and
a user interface module configured to respond, when the portable phone is in a locked state, to unlock gestures associated with the unlock image,wherein a particular unlock gesture of the unlock gestures causes;
the phone to transition to an unlocked state, andthe display controller to enter the full configuration mode; and
wherein another particular unlock gesture of the unlock gestures causes;
the phone to transition to an unlocked state, andthe display controller to enter a proportional configuration mode that puts at least a portion of the display screen in a powered-off state and another portion of the display screen in the powered-on state.

Abstract
A device includes a display screen that may be directed to function in one of multiple modes. The device may be configured to direct the display to shift between modes. In one mode, first information is displayed in an available display area including a first portion of a display screen in a display screen mode having a set of portions of the display screen. The set of portions may include the first portion of the display screen, which is configured in a powered-on state to perform display functions and receive user input, and a second portion of the display screen, which is configured in a powered-off state. In another mode, the entire screen may function in a powered-on state. One of the particular modes may be selected by swiping on object displayed by the screen to select a particular mode while the display is in a sleep mode.
